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7533841733 980158 23863
15788724 2802254 335127533
15788724 2802254 335127533
30650 6920480 76838 36
All about undefined
Interested in learning more?
15788724 2802254 335127533
30650 6920480 76838 36
See more
3872439465 452677 658
020343039 0369819126 620493325
See more
976270 46865986
09827552045 1888720 686453
See more